Connect Instagram
Step-by-step guide to connecting your Instagram Professional account to Interlinked AI — authorize through Meta OAuth, select your account, and start receiving AI-powered responses to Instagram Direct messages.
What this connection does
Connecting Instagram allows your Interlinked AI agent to receive and respond to Instagram Direct messages automatically. When a customer sends a Direct message to your connected Instagram account, the AI agent processes the conversation using your published workflow, product catalog, and business context — then replies on your behalf.
All Instagram conversations are also visible in the CRM inbox, where you can monitor AI responses, take manual control when needed, and manage customer interactions alongside your other channels.
Requirements
Before you begin, make sure you have:
- An Instagram Professional account — Your Instagram account must be set to Business or Creator. Personal accounts cannot receive messages through the API. If your account is still personal, switch it in Instagram Settings → Account → Switch to Professional account.
- A connected Facebook Page — Instagram Professional accounts must be linked to a Facebook Page. This is a Meta requirement for all business API integrations. You can link them in Facebook Page Settings → Instagram.
- Admin access to the Facebook Page — The Meta account you use to authorize must have admin permissions on the Facebook Page linked to your Instagram account.
Note
If you manage multiple Instagram accounts, you can select which one to connect during the authorization process. Each Interlinked workspace connects to one Instagram account at a time.
How to connect Instagram
Step 1: Open the connection screen
You can connect Instagram in two places:
- During onboarding — On the Connect channels step of the setup wizard, find the Instagram card and click Connect.
- After publishing — In the AI Config wizard, navigate to the Channels step and click Connect on the Instagram card.
Step 2: Authorize with Meta
After clicking Connect, you are redirected to Meta’s authorization page. This is Meta’s official OAuth flow — your credentials are entered directly on Meta’s secure domain, not on Interlinked.
On the Meta authorization screen:
- Log in to your Meta account if you are not already signed in.
- Review the permissions Interlinked is requesting. These are limited to messaging capabilities — Interlinked does not request access to post on your behalf, manage your ads, or access your personal profile.
- Select the Facebook Page linked to the Instagram account you want to connect.
- Select the Instagram account from the list of Professional accounts associated with that Page.
- Click Allow to grant Interlinked messaging permissions.
Screenshot: Meta OAuth authorization screen showing the Facebook Page and Instagram account selection step
Step 3: Return to Interlinked
After authorization, you are redirected back to Interlinked with the Instagram channel now showing as Connected. The redirect URL includes a success parameter confirming the connection was established.
If you are in the onboarding wizard, you remain on the Connect channels step so you can connect additional channels before publishing.
What happens after connection
Once Instagram is connected and your AI agent is published:
- New Direct messages from customers are received by the AI agent and appear in the CRM inbox under the Instagram tab.
- The AI responds using your published configuration — greeting message, workflow, product catalog, and business context.
- Conversation history is stored in the CRM, including both AI-generated and manual responses.
- You can take manual control of any Instagram conversation at any time from the CRM. See Switch between AI and manual control.
Tip
After connecting Instagram, send a test Direct message from a personal account to your business account. Watch the AI response in the CRM to confirm everything is working correctly before your first real customer interaction.
Instagram-specific behaviors
Supported message types
Instagram Direct supports text messages, images, and videos. The AI agent can receive and process all of these types. Audio messages, documents, and stickers are not supported on Instagram Direct.
Story replies and mentions
When a customer replies to one of your Instagram Stories via Direct message, the AI agent receives and processes the message like any other Direct conversation. Story mentions (where someone tags your account in their own Story) may not trigger a Direct message conversation unless the customer follows up with a text message.
Message request filtering
Instagram may filter messages from accounts that do not follow you into a separate “Message Requests” area. Interlinked processes all incoming messages regardless of this filter, so your AI agent responds to both followers and non-followers.
Permissions explained
When you authorize Interlinked through Meta OAuth, the following permissions are requested:
| Permission | What it allows |
|---|---|
| Read messages | Interlinked can receive incoming Direct messages sent by customers |
| Send messages | Interlinked can send responses on behalf of your Instagram account |
| Page access | Required by Meta’s API architecture — Instagram messaging is accessed through the linked Facebook Page |
Interlinked does not request permissions to:
- Post content on your Instagram feed or Stories
- Access your personal Instagram account data
- Manage your Instagram ads or promotions
- View your follower analytics
Disconnecting Instagram
If you need to disconnect Instagram, you can do so from the AI Config wizard Channels step or from your Meta Business Settings. See Manage connected channels for detailed steps.
Important
Disconnecting Instagram stops the AI agent from receiving and responding to Direct messages on that account. Existing conversation history in the CRM is preserved.
Troubleshooting
If you encounter issues connecting Instagram, check the following:
- Account is not Professional — Switch your Instagram account to Business or Creator in Instagram Settings before attempting to connect.
- No linked Facebook Page — Your Instagram Professional account must be linked to a Facebook Page. Link them in Facebook Page Settings → Instagram.
- Insufficient permissions — Make sure the Meta account you use to authorize has admin access to the Facebook Page.
- Authorization was cancelled — If you closed the Meta OAuth window before completing authorization, try connecting again from the beginning.
- Connection lost after initial setup — Meta tokens can expire if permissions are changed. Reconnect from AI Config.
For more solutions, see Meta connection troubleshooting.
Related in Interlinked
Connect this documentation topic to the relevant product, workflow, or commercial context.
On this page
- What this connection does
- Requirements
- How to connect Instagram
- Step 1: Open the connection screen
- Step 2: Authorize with Meta
- Step 3: Return to Interlinked
- What happens after connection
- Instagram-specific behaviors
- Supported message types
- Story replies and mentions
- Message request filtering
- Permissions explained
- Disconnecting Instagram
- Troubleshooting